The terms to be consisted of in any kind of employment contract will vary depending on numerous factors, including the precise nature of the work to be executed and the jurisdictions controling the contract. The nature of the job the professional is carrying out must be clearly mentioned in the contract.

Independent Specialist Condition. One of one of the most important terms to include is a declaration (or paragraph) laying out that the person is not a worker of the business and is, instead, an independent contractor. The specialist is not entitled to firm benefits, and because a professional is considered a freelance person, they are in charge of any kind of and all tax obligations (such as income, Social Safety, and Medicare) as a result of the service provider status.

The arrangement ought to provide payment terms and just how much the contractor will certainly be paid to carry out the services. Will they bill a hourly cost or a flat fee? When will billings be sent to the company, and how much time does the business have to pay? Will the professional need the firm to pay for any kind of expenditures, such as traveling or materials? First things first: what is an independent contractor arrangement? An independent service provider agreement is a legitimately binding file signed by a 1099 employee and the company that hires them. It details the range of job and the terms under which that work will certainly be finished, which goes a lengthy way to seeing to it both parties are on the exact same page regarding the task from the beginning.

This need to be the most convenient part of the independent contractor contract for you to produce; it's the part where you outline the deliverables you're anticipating to obtain from the professional for payment. The deliverable will vary depending on the work being done, however it ought to specify, for instance, the service provider will certainly provide one 30-second radio industrial advertising Acme Corporation through a downloadable add-on in mp3 style.

Trademark Attorney

In many cases, like one where you're employing an advertising and marketing expert to weigh in on a new project, there may not be a concrete deliverable. Developing the deliverable could be part of the job itself. In this case, you ought to describe what goals the job is suggested to accomplish.

In addition to laying out the deliverables that are anticipated, your professional arrangement must define the timeline for the work to be done: when you expect the final deliverable in addition to any type of essential due dates along the method. If your project needs signoffs from numerous events, be sure to take those into factor to consider when setting the timeline.
